The Bloomingfields, Client No. 9 Play Spring Fever Dance Party at Tierney's, This Saturday, April 9

The emerging rock scene taking North Jersey by storm will deliver a real soaker to Montclair’s Tierney’s Tavern on Saturday, April 9 as The Bloomingfields and Client No. 9 flood Upstairs at Tierney’s with a drenching night of unforgettable rock and roll. The forecast calls for The Bloomingfields to take to the stage first with a torrential downpour of up-tempo dance tunes, followed by Client No. 9 with an overflow of pop-punk-funk that will keep the dance floor rocking well into the night. HBO’s Joe Prieboy will shower his eye-catching video projections to further engulf party-goers in the deluge.
 

 


The Bloomingfields features Brendan Mee on bass; John Packel on drums; Andy Day on guitar; David Rieth on guitar and vocals, and Janet Donofrio – Rieth’s better half – on vocals. This seasoned bunch proves that marriage and kids is no barrier to a rockin’ good time as they perform rousing originals and groovy covers. Once described as Johnny and June meet the B-52s, their songs “Email My Boss,” “Little Kung Fu Shop,” “One Fine Summer’s Day,” and “Cold Snap” are included on the Parents Who Rock CDs, Go Play Outside and Let ‘Em Play on Snowdome Records.
 


Client No. 9 features Aviva ("fun-size") Patz on vocals, David Janowski on guitar, Greg Carson on bass and David Weil on drums. Another Parents Who Rock featured band, Client No. 9 plays alternative rock and original tunes about love and sex, suburban style. Their pop-punk-funk sound has been compared to Liz Phair, the Red Hot Chili Peppers and Pat Benatar. 
Their song, “Love As Far As I Know It” is featured on the Let ‘Em Play CD.

Tierney’s Tavern is located at 138 Valley Road, Montclair. Show starts at 9 p.m. Admission is $5.
